emberrsand's avatar

emberrsand

7 Watchers17 Deviations636 Pageviews
Artist // Digital Art
Follow me on
Badges
Super Llama: Llamas are awesome! (16)
My Bio

Hi, I'm Ember! I draw monsters and monster accessories.

Profile Comments

Join the community to add your comment. Already a deviant? Log In